Biography

Born in Aguascalientes, Mexico, for more than five decades he has completed projects distinguished by the diversity of film genres and by their universal and disturbing themes in films such as The Passion According to Berenice, Shipwreck, Appearances Deceive, Doña Herlinda and Her Son, Homework, and Youth. His filmography stands out for express itself with minimal resources and for achieving exemplary results in this digital stage, where he excels in eXXXorcismos, El malogrado amor de Sebastián, El Edén, Rencor and InFielicidad. There have been tributes and cycles of his work around the world; As well as retrospectives of his film work at the MoMA in New York, The National Film Theater in London, The Cinémathèque Québécoise in Montreal, and at the Cineteca Nacional de México. He has been awarded six Ariel awards the categories for Best Direction and Best Screenplay; And among other important international awards, is the Jury award of the Moscow International Film Festival for La tarea.
